Output e3c0cc7e949f620a4736369b4e0510b87b36c309fcf682f4013680033697d20c:1

value
513543
script pubkey
OP_0 OP_PUSHBYTES_20 de849e15e2b7b22d02c95b152c744eeb6f7d11fc
address
bc1qm6zfu90zk7ez6qkftv2jcazwadhh6y0uvgn5dt
transaction
e3c0cc7e949f620a4736369b4e0510b87b36c309fcf682f4013680033697d20c
confirmations
156165
spent
true